#dcb0c5 color RGB value is (220,176,197). #dcb0c5 color name is Custom Color color.
#dcb0c5 hex color red value is 220, green value is 176 and the blue value of its RGB is 197.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#dcb0c5 hue: 0.92, saturation: 0.39 and the lightness value of dcb0c5 is 0.78.
The process color (four color CMYK) of #dcb0c5 color hex is 0.00, 0.20, 0.10, 0.14. Web safe color of #dcb0c5 is #cc99cc. Color #dcb0c5 contains mainly PINK color.

About #DCB0C5 Custom Color
#DCB0C5 (Custom Color) is a pink-based color with RGB values of 220, 176, 197. This color belongs to the pink color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.
When working with #dcb0c5,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.
For web development, #dcb0c5 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#dcb0c5), RGB (rgb(220, 176, 197)), HSL (hsl(331, 39%, 78%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cc99cc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
